Summer Sunset Soirées and More: Outdoor Activities for Warm Days
During the summer months, the sun sets later, providing ample daylight for outdoor enjoyment. Today’s weather, characterized by heat and humidity, invites us to embrace the season’s vibrancy:
-
Sunlit Beach Picnic: Pack a blanket, your favorite snacks, and a refreshing beverage. The beach is an ideal setting for a leisurely picnic, offering sand between your toes and the soothing sound of waves. Remember sunscreen and a hat to protect against the sun’s rays.
-
Outdoor Cinema: Many cities host outdoor movie screenings during the summer. Check local event listings for drive-in cinemas or open-air theaters where you can snuggle up on a blanket and enjoy a classic film under the stars.
-
Summer Sales Shopping: Take advantage of the warm weather to explore summer sales at outdoor markets or malls. From patio furniture to summer clothing, find great deals while enjoying the season’s beauty.
Embracing Fall Foliage: Hiking and Nature Walks
As the leaves change and temperatures cool, today’s weather becomes ideal for immersing yourself in nature’s vibrant palette.
-
Fall Foliage Hikes: Autumn is renowned for its stunning foliage displays. Plan a hike through forests or parks where the trees showcase a kaleidoscope of colors. Embrace the crisp air and the crunch of fallen leaves beneath your feet.
-
Scavenger Hunt: Organize a family or friend group scavenger hunt in a local park. Create a list of items to find, such as different colored leaves, unique rocks, or bird species, encouraging exploration and interaction with nature.
-
Apple Picking: Visit local orchards for a traditional fall activity—apple picking. Today’s weather, often cooler and drier, is perfect for this autumnal pastime, offering a chance to sample the season’s fresh produce.

Springtime Adventures: Garden Walks and Birdwatching
Spring is a season of renewal, and today’s weather often signals the end of colder temperatures. It’s a perfect time to venture outdoors and appreciate nature’s rebirth:
-
Garden Walks: Explore local gardens or your own backyard as today’s weather encourages plants to bloom. Take in the vibrant colors and scents, appreciating the beauty of spring wildflowers and budding trees.
-
Birdwatching: Spring is a prime time for birdwatching as many species migrate and nest. Grab a pair of binoculars and a field guide, and head to a local park or nature reserve to observe and identify different bird species.
-
Picnics and Outdoor Dining: As the weather warms, enjoy al fresco dining with a picnic in the park or a meal on a patio. Today’s weather invites us to savor fresh air and the delights of outdoor eating.

Q: How do I stay safe while enjoying outdoor activities in varying weather conditions?
A: Always check the weather forecast before heading out. Dress in layers to adapt to changing temperatures. Protect yourself from the sun with s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ses. During colder weather, stay warm with insulated clothing and footwear. Be prepared for sudden changes in weather, and ensure you have the appropriate gear for the activity.
